Instructions Windshield Wiper Inventor Step 1: Mary Anderson is credited with inventing the windshield wiper. Anderson was given a patent in 1903 for a window-cleaning device that became the first windshield wiper. Instructions Things You’ll Need: Windshield wipers Locking pliers Adjustable wrench Step 1: Get in your vehicle and turn the windshield wipers on. Notice if both wipers move, fail to move at all or if one is moving slower than the other. Determine if the wiper moves a little or not at all.
